Immunotherapy of inflammation, autoimmune disease and cancer

Organization NATIONAL INSTITUTE OF DENTAL & CRANIOFACIAL RESEARCHLocation UNITED STATES

We utilize the knowledge and information acquired from studying the basic mechanisms of how the immune system interacts with mucosal microbiota, cell metabolism and apoptosis to understand the pathogeneses of autoimmune disease, chronic inflammation and cancer.
